J A DeWeese is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, J A DeWeese has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 458 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Surgery, 6 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 4 papers in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ine. Recurrent topics in J A DeWeese's work include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(3 papers), Peripheral Artery Disease Management (3 papers) and Vascular Procedures and Complications (3 papers). J A DeWeese is often cited by papers focused on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(3 papers), Peripheral Artery Disease Management (3 papers) and Vascular Procedures and Complications (3 papers). J A DeWeese collaborates with scholars based in United States and South Korea. J A DeWeese's co-authors include Richard M. Green, Kenneth Ouriel, Timothy A.M. Chuter, Joanne McNamara, Kenneth Ouriel, Patrick Riggs, Hendrick B. Barner, C. G. Rob, John J. Ricotta and Kevin Geary and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Vascular Surgery, Journal of Occupational and Environmental Medicine and PubMed.
